Only the second in the db, a fine centre sweep ladies watch named after the Nobel prize winning Jane Addams, First woman to recieve an honorary degree from Yale, humanitarian and co-founder of Chicago's Hull House.

Welcome to myBulova, Dennis, can you confirm the movement model? 7AK would be incorrect for this watch. I suspect it is a 6BKC, an in house Bulova movement, not from an ebauche. The 'C' is for the Centre Sweep hand.

Looks like the case serial # is I983829 (you can read it better on his second post).  So a 1942 movement and a 1949 case.  Should this be a non-comforming due to the 7 year gap?  Or a Jane Addams with a noted movement replacement?

neetstuf-4-u
Posted August 20, 2018 - 3:54pm

Kathy raises a valid question about dates.  It is surely a Jane Addams casing, but year could be suspect. S/N starting with a "1" is 1941. If movement is marked with a "T" it's a 1942, asterix " * " it's a 1941.

Dennis, can you confirm serial number and date code on movement?
